Today we went up McBride Peak for some skiing. The temperatures finally cooled down today, and leaving lower elevations with a new crust on top. Up high the snow is piling up nicely with 150cm of snow at 1900m. Recent winds have scoured ridge tops and loaded lee features in the Alpine, so while we took a look around, we didn't do much skiing above the trees. Tree Line was the sweet spot with 25cm of new snow from the last storm waiting to be skied. Winds haven't affected these areas as much and the cool temperatures have kept the new snow dry. This made for a day of fun and fast skiing through the trees. Unfortunately the same conditions that made good skiing have also formed feathery surface hoar crystals overnight. This is something we will be keeping a close eye on as we wait for the next snowfall.
